Introduction: Embark on a journey into the intricate realm of Ethereum, where revolutionary ideas converge with technological innovation. Within this comprehensive exploration, we delve into seven fundamental facets that illuminate the essence and potential of this groundbreaking blockchain platform.
The Foundation: At the core of Ethereum lies a decentralized network, fostering a paradigm shift in how we perceive and interact with digital assets. Here, smart contracts serve as the cornerstone, empowering users to execute transactions and agreements autonomously.
Decentralized Finance (DeFi): Within the Ethereum ecosystem, DeFi emerges as a flourishing landscape, redefining traditional financial services. Through decentralized lending, borrowing, and trading, users unlock unprecedented access to global markets and financial instruments.
Tokenization: Ethereum facilitates the tokenization of assets, transcending physical boundaries and enabling the representation of real-world assets in a digital format. This transformative concept opens avenues for fractional ownership, liquidity, and seamless transfer of value.
Interoperability: Ethereum’s interoperability extends beyond its own network, fostering connections with other blockchains and protocols. This interconnectedness amplifies innovation and collaboration, propelling the evolution of the broader blockchain ecosystem.
Scalability Solutions: Addressing the challenge of scalability, Ethereum explores various solutions, including layer-2 protocols and sharding. These advancements aim to enhance transaction throughput and reduce congestion, ensuring a smoother and more efficient network experience.
Community Governance: Ethereum’s governance model emphasizes community participation and consensus-building, fostering a decentralized decision-making process. Through mechanisms such as Ethereum Improvement Proposals (EIPs) and on-chain voting, stakeholders collectively shape the platform’s evolution.
Emerging Frontiers: Beyond its current capabilities, Ethereum continues to push the boundaries of innovation, venturing into realms such as decentralized autonomous organizations (DAOs), non-fungible tokens (NFTs), and decentralized identity solutions. These emerging frontiers promise to redefine industries and empower individuals in unprecedented ways.
Join us as we embark on a journey to unravel the diverse and dynamic landscape of Ethereum, where each concept unveils new possibilities and opportunities for the future of decentralized technology.
Ethereum: The Backbone of Decentralized Applications
Ethereum stands as the structural framework for a new wave of decentralized applications, serving as the bedrock upon which a multitude of innovative projects are built. It embodies the ethos of decentralization, enabling a vast array of applications that operate without reliance on central authorities.
Decentralized Autonomous Organizations (DAOs) Smart Contracts |
Ethereum Virtual Machine (EVM) Immutable Ledger |
Interoperability with Other Blockchains Decentralized Finance (DeFi) |
Ethereum’s innovation lies in its ability to facilitate the execution of smart contracts, self-executing contracts with the terms of the agreement directly written into code. These contracts power decentralized autonomous organizations (DAOs), removing the need for traditional intermediaries and fostering trustless interactions among participants.
At the heart of Ethereum is the Ethereum Virtual Machine (EVM), a decentralized runtime environment for executing smart contracts. This virtual machine ensures the secure and deterministic execution of code across the Ethereum network, enabling the creation of diverse applications ranging from decentralized finance (DeFi) platforms to supply chain management systems.
Furthermore, Ethereum’s immutable ledger provides transparency and security, as all transactions are recorded on the blockchain and cannot be altered once confirmed. This feature is fundamental for ensuring the integrity of decentralized applications, fostering trust among users and developers alike.
Moreover, Ethereum’s interoperability with other blockchains opens up possibilities for cross-chain communication and collaboration, enabling the seamless exchange of assets and data between different decentralized ecosystems.
In essence, Ethereum serves as the backbone of decentralized applications, empowering developers to create innovative solutions across various industries while promoting principles of transparency, security, and decentralization.
Smart Contracts: The Foundation of Ethereum
Smart contracts serve as the cornerstone of Ethereum, embodying the core principles of decentralized, automated agreements. In this section, we delve into the fundamental concepts that underpin Ethereum’s smart contract technology.
- Decentralized Automation: Smart contracts enable decentralized automation, where agreements are executed without the need for intermediaries.
- Self-Executing Code: These contracts consist of self-executing code that automatically executes actions when predefined conditions are met.
- Immutable and Transparent: Once deployed on the Ethereum blockchain, smart contracts cannot be altered, providing transparency and security to all involved parties.
- Ethereum Virtual Machine (EVM): Smart contracts run on the Ethereum Virtual Machine (EVM), ensuring consistency and reliability in contract execution across the network.
- Programmable Contracts: They are programmable, allowing developers to create custom agreements tailored to specific use cases.
Understanding smart contracts is essential for comprehending the full potential of Ethereum and its ecosystem. Let’s explore these building blocks in more detail.
Ethereum Virtual Machine: Executing Smart Contracts
In this section, we delve into the workings of the Ethereum Virtual Machine (EVM) and how it processes smart contracts. The EVM acts as the engine driving the execution of decentralized applications on the Ethereum network. It operates on a principle akin to a virtual computer, enabling the execution of smart contracts in a secure and decentralized manner.
Decentralized Execution | The EVM facilitates the execution of smart contracts without the need for a central authority, ensuring decentralization and immutability. |
Opcode Processing | Smart contracts are compiled into bytecode, consisting of opcodes that the EVM understands and executes sequentially. |
Gas Mechanism | To prevent abuse and ensure the network’s efficiency, each operation on the EVM consumes a certain amount of gas, paid for by the contract invoker. |
State Changes | Execution of smart contracts can result in changes to the state of the Ethereum blockchain, such as transferring funds or updating data. |
The EVM’s design allows for Turing-complete computation, meaning it can execute any algorithm that a traditional computer can, albeit with the constraint of gas limits. Understanding how the EVM executes smart contracts is crucial for developers and users alike, as it ensures the reliability and security of decentralized applications running on Ethereum.
Gas Fees: Understanding Transaction Costs
In the world of decentralized transactions, understanding gas fees is paramount. Gas fees represent the cost of executing transactions on the Ethereum network, ensuring that the network functions smoothly and securely. This section delves into the intricacies of gas fees, providing insight into how they affect transaction costs and overall network efficiency.
Gas Fees | The expenses associated with Ethereum transactions, ensuring network security and efficiency. |
Transaction Costs | The amount paid by users for executing transactions on the Ethereum network, influenced by gas fees. |
Gas Limit | The maximum amount of gas a user is willing to spend on a transaction, affecting its priority and execution. |
Gas Price | The price per unit of gas paid by users to miners for executing transactions. |
Factors Affecting Gas Fees | Various elements such as network congestion, transaction complexity, and gas price fluctuations impact gas fees. |
Strategies to Manage Gas Fees | Optimizing gas usage, adjusting gas price, and choosing the right time for transactions can help users minimize costs. |
Ethereum 2.0: The Evolution to Proof of Stake
In this section, we delve into the transition that Ethereum is undergoing, moving away from its current consensus mechanism toward a new model known as Proof of Stake (PoS). This significant shift marks a pivotal moment in Ethereum’s development, representing a departure from its previous methodology.
The Transition Process
The move to PoS entails a fundamental change in how Ethereum validates transactions and secures its network. Instead of relying on energy-intensive mining, PoS relies on validators who are chosen to create new blocks and validate transactions based on the amount of cryptocurrency they hold and are willing to “stake” as collateral.
Key Motivations
This transition is motivated by several factors, including scalability, energy efficiency, and security. PoS is seen as a more scalable and environmentally friendly alternative to Proof of Work (PoW), which has been Ethereum’s primary consensus mechanism since its inception.
Challenges and Solutions
While the move to PoS brings many advantages, it also poses challenges such as decentralization concerns and the need for a smooth transition process. Ethereum developers have been working on solutions to address these challenges, including mechanisms to incentivize participation and maintain network security.
The Beacon Chain
Central to Ethereum 2.0 is the introduction of the Beacon Chain, which serves as the backbone of the new PoS consensus mechanism. It coordinates the PoS validators and manages the consensus process, paving the way for future upgrades and the full implementation of Ethereum 2.0.
Looking Ahead
Ethereum’s transition to PoS represents a significant milestone in its evolution, promising a more scalable, secure, and sustainable blockchain platform. As the network continues to progress, it opens up new possibilities for decentralized applications (DApps) and smart contracts, ushering in a new era of innovation on the Ethereum ecosystem.
Decentralized Finance (DeFi): Revolutionizing Financial Systems on the Ethereum Network
In this section, we delve into the transformative landscape of decentralized finance (DeFi) and its profound impact on traditional financial paradigms. DeFi represents a paradigm shift, altering the way we perceive and interact with financial services by leveraging the Ethereum blockchain.
At its core, DeFi embodies principles of decentralization, removing intermediaries and fostering peer-to-peer transactions. This new ecosystem offers a wide array of financial services, including lending, borrowing, trading, and yield farming, all executed autonomously through smart contracts.
By eliminating central authorities, DeFi opens up unprecedented access to financial tools and services for individuals worldwide. Its decentralized nature not only enhances accessibility but also promotes transparency, security, and inclusivity within the financial realm.
Non-Fungible Tokens (NFTs): Distinct Digital Assets on the Ethereum Network
In the realm of decentralized digital economies, Non-Fungible Tokens (NFTs) stand as unique manifestations of value and ownership. These tokens, residing on the Ethereum blockchain, represent digital assets with unparalleled individuality and scarcity.
Understanding NFTs: Unlike their fungible counterparts, such as cryptocurrencies, NFTs possess inherent uniqueness, each carrying distinct attributes and characteristics. Through smart contracts and blockchain technology, NFTs redefine the notion of ownership in the digital space, allowing creators and collectors to authenticate and trade one-of-a-kind digital creations.
Empowering Creativity: NFTs have emerged as a transformative force in various industries, including art, gaming, and entertainment. Artists can tokenize their creations, providing a direct link between their work and its value, while collectors gain exclusive ownership of digital masterpieces, fostering new avenues for expression and monetization.
The Mechanism: At the core of NFTs lies the concept of tokenization, where unique assets are represented as cryptographic tokens on the Ethereum blockchain. Each NFT is indivisible and cannot be replicated, ensuring its scarcity and authenticity. Through decentralized marketplaces, participants can buy, sell, and exchange NFTs, fostering a vibrant ecosystem of digital asset ownership.
Challenges and Opportunities: While NFTs unlock unprecedented possibilities for creators and collectors, they also present challenges, including issues of copyright, environmental impact, and market volatility. However, with ongoing innovation and community collaboration, NFTs continue to evolve, promising new avenues for digital ownership and creativity on the Ethereum network.
2 / 2
Leave a Reply
You must be logged in to post a comment.